Rank abundance curves can be used to __________.

Rank abundance curves can be used to analyze and understand the distribution and diversity of species in a given community or ecosystem.

Rank abundance curves visually condense numerical ecological data to illustrate species distribution patterns, help infer various ecological processes, and can apply to other fields such as economics for population studies.

Rank abundance curves can be used to condense detailed numerical information into a visual form to reveal patterns in species abundance and distribution within an ecological community. By drawing a smooth curve through the tops of the bars of a histogram, one can describe the general shape indicating how species evenly or unevenly are distributed. This can range from a straight line indicating even distribution to different shapes such as a V-form, hump-shaped, or other, based on the species and their counts. Understanding these patterns helps infer complex ecological mechanisms like extinction risk, population trends, and intrinsic feedbacks, and showcases visually how species are assembled or how populations differ in a given area.

For example, in a graph representing different countries' populations, a rank abundance curve would quickly illustrate which countries have larger or smaller populations without the need to go through a long list of numbers. This visual representation is pivotal for not only ecologists but also economists and other professionals who want to grasp relationships and numerical patterns in a more intuitive and time-efficient manner.
